Get the hang

Get the hang verb - Be or become completely proficient or skilled in.
Show all Definitions
Synonyms for Get the hang

Master is a synonym for get the hang. In some cases you can use "Master" instead a verb phrase "Get the hang".

Master

Master verb - Be or become completely proficient or skilled in.
Usage example: She mastered Japanese in less than two years

Get the hang is a synonym for master. You can use "Get the hang" instead a verb "Master".
